Framing Manager

Job in Lethbridge, Alberta, N1J, Canada
Listing for: Select People Solutions
Full Time position
Listed on 2026-06-12

Job Description & How to Apply Below
Our client is seeking an experienced Construction Framing Manager to lead daily framing operations within a fast-paced construction manufacturing environment. This is a hands‑on leadership role ideal for someone who thrives balancing time on the production floor with behind-the-scenes coordination, scheduling, production tracking, and technical oversight. The successful candidate will play a key role in driving productivity, supporting project execution, reviewing drawings and specifications, mentoring teams, and ensuring quality and safety standards are consistently met throughout the framing process.

What’s in it for You?

Opportunity to step into a leadership role with a growing construction-focused organization

Mix of hands‑on operations and office‑based project coordination

Health spending account

Collaborative team environment focused on quality and continuous improvement

Stable, full‑time opportunity with long‑term growth potential

Indoor construction

Daily transportation provided from Lethbridge to worksite

Compensation & Hours

The rate of pay will be $34 - $38/hr., depending on experience

Monday through Friday, 7:00 AM to 3:30 PM

Occasional overtime as needed

Position Summary

Serve as the framing subject matter expert, providing technical guidance on framing systems, drawings, specifications, and production processes

Lead daily framing operations, coordinating workflow, scheduling, and team performance to meet production targets
Troubleshoot production, manufacturing, and installation challenges while developing practical solutions

Review shop drawings and project specifications to ensure accuracy, quality, and manufacturability

Support project execution through coordination with internal teams, vendors, and site personnel

Promote a strong culture of safety, accountability, quality control, and continuous improvement throughout the framing department

Required Qualifications

5 years of hands‑on framing experience, with strong expertise in construction framing systems and processes

Previous leadership or supervisory experience within a construction, manufacturing, or modular building environment

Strong troubleshooting and problem‑solving skills related to framing, production, and installation challenges

Excellent organizational, communication, and scheduling abilities with the ability to manage multiple priorities

Comfortable working with production systems, digital tools, and technical documentation while balancing shop floor and office responsibilities

Experience with in modular, residential, or commercial construction environments

Bonus Points For

Construction trade certifications
